
Meat Loaf: Bad Attitude Live
••10.0/10
Movie Overview
Meat Loaf and the Neverland Express, recorded live at London's Brixton Academy, on the 'Bad Attitude' tour, 1985.
Meat Loaf and the Neverland Express, recorded live at London's Brixton Academy, on the 'Bad Attitude' tour, 1985.